Transaction 23bd47824267583a9811dc21ee3d0405221bfbcff5330d561e77e1091a1d9432
1 Input
1 Output
-
23bd47824267583a9811dc21ee3d0405221bfbcff5330d561e77e1091a1d9432:0
- value
- 2726788
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85de3c167286f295912c8c5c40c1db601f0345d8 OP_EQUAL
- address
- 3Dtr2CKr6S5yVYvjgz7b1ZjvkCcL25eGsg